Rubber tree branches can get thick, and you want to make even, clean cuts while pruning, so having a quality pair of shears will help achieve this. Prune branches often if you'd like a bushier plant. Make your cuts just after a node (the point where a leaf or another stem branches off) to encourage new growth, and continue cutting back this new growth as it appears.

The best way to do this is by strategically pruning the plant at certain points to encourage new branches, each with their own growing tip, to sprout below where the cut was made. But, if you want your rubber plant to remain tall and thin, only prune branches when strictly necessary.
